Tues 10/08/13 Noon & 7PM A few weeks ago, a contingent of Vermont business people, Governor Peter Shumlin and Commerce Secretary Lawrence Miller traveled to China to meet with potential EB-5 visa investors for the Northeast Kingdom Economic Development Initiative.
Secretary Miller updates us on the results of that trip and discusses the strength of the state’s economy, areas of potential business growth and the unemployment numbers.
Also on the program, we'll find out about the third annual HackVT, a 24 hour competition for programmers to create apps or websites useful to Vermont.
Plus, a new Vermont website provides information for disabled individuals regarding the accessibility of businesses. Peter Kriff, Executive Director of the Vermont Statewide Independent Living Council, discusses the site his group created, called Accessible Adventures.
